I think the staff overall would benefit from a guy who knows situational coaching. I'm not definitively saying that there isn't one on our staff now, but it's been 4 seasons of no 2 for 1s, rushing last shots at halves/games (which results in not actually getting the last shot), lack of awareness of shot clocks, and questionable substitution patterns at critical moments (some self-induced by both foul trouble and lack of depth).

Forbes can portal quite well and construct a roster, or at least a starting 5, but it takes more than that to make the NCAA Tournament based on what we've seen so far.
I understand that recruiting, and re-recruiting, is more important now than it has ever been. But if it is open and obvious that the head basketball coach does not know situational basketball coaching, that might just be an indication that he is in over his head and not the right man for the job.
